Toby,

As for Hallett, they do have race fuel on-site at the track. IIRC, one of the pumps should have 104 unleaded. If you need 93 unleaded, plan ahead. Pricey at the track, I fill up my fuel jugs in Mannford.

One other source for Hoosiers is Cory Jump of Planet 911 in OKC. He can match Tire Slack pricing, can have them drop shipped or delivered in the DFW area (he's down here couple times a month). I see that he dropped out of the Daytona race and signed up for Hallett. Cory's cell phone is 405-210-7911. Not affiliated in any way, just a happy customer and trying to help out a fellow PCA club racer.
